body{ min-width:1000px; background-color:#efefef; margin:0; padding:0;}
*{ font-family:"Microsoft YaHei", Arial, Helvetica, sans-serif; font-size:14px; color:#363535;}
ul,li,dl,dt,dd,h1,p,a{ list-style:none; text-decoration:none; font-weight:normal; margin:0; padding:0;}
.top_bigbox{ width:100%; min-width:1000px; height:60px; background:#fff; position:fixed; top:0; border-bottom:1px solid #dfdfdf; box-shadow:0 1px 2px rgba(153,153,153,0.2); -webkit-box-shadow:0 1px 2px rgba(153,153,153,0.2); -moz-box-shadow:0 1px 2px rgba(153,153,153,0.2); -o-box-shadow:0 1px 2px rgba(153,153,153,0.2);}
.top_box{ width:1000px; height:60px; margin:auto; overflow:hidden;}
.top_box span{ float:left; font-size:22px; color:#302f2f; line-height:60px;}
.top_box ul{ float:left; overflow:hidden;}
.top_box ul li{ float:left;}
.top_box ul li a{ display:block; font-size:22px; color:#302f2f; text-align:center; line-height:60px; padding:0 30px; }
.top_box .hover{ background:#c50908; color:#fff;}
.sousuo{ float:right; width:320px; height:30px; border:1px solid #e0e0e0; border-radius:15px; padding:0 10px; overflow:hidden; margin-top:14px;}
.sousuo input{ float:left; width:280px; height:28px; border:none; line-height:28px; text-align:left; padding:0; margin:0; color:#bababa;}
.sousuo button{ float:left; width:40px; height:30px; border:none; outline:none; background:url(../images/f-tb.png) no-repeat center;}
/* Slide transitions */
.top_bigbox .slideUp { -webkit-transform: translateY(-100px); -ms-transform: translateY(-100px); -o-transform: translateY(-100px); transform: translateY(-100px); -webkit-transition: transform .5s ease-out; -o-transition: transform .5s ease-out; transition: transform .5s ease-out; }
.top_bigbox .slideDown { -webkit-transform: translateY(0); -ms-transform: translateY(0); -o-transform: translateY(0); transform: translateY(0); -webkit-transition: transform .5s ease-out; -o-transition: transform .5s ease-out; transition: transform .5s ease-out; }

.boke-conbox{ width:1000px; margin:auto; margin-top:90px; overflow:hidden;}
.boke-left{ float:left; width:682px;}
.boke-bigbox{ display:block; width:682px;}
.boke-bigbox .blogs{ display:block; background:#fff; padding:20px 0; margin-bottom:20px; -webkit-box-shadow: 0 2px 5px 0 rgba(146, 146, 146, .1); -moz-box-shadow: 0 2px 5px 0 rgba(146, 146, 146, .1); box-shadow: 0 2px 5px 0 rgba(146, 146, 104, .1); -webkit-transition: all 0.6s ease; -moz-transition: all 0.6s ease; -o-transition: all 0.6s ease; transition: all 0.6s ease;}
.boke-bigbox li h1{ display:block; padding-left:18px; padding-top:3px; border-left:5px solid #c20a08;}
.boke-bigbox li h1 a{ display:block; font-size:20px; font-weight:bold;}
.boke-bigbox li .bokebig-neirong{ width:642px; padding:0 20px; margin-top:15px; overflow:hidden;}
.boke-bigbox li .boke_tu{ float:left; width:30%; max-height:170px;}
.boke-bigbox li .boke_tu img{width:100%; height:auto;}
.boke-bigbox li .boke-neirong{ float:right; width:67%;}
.boke-bigbox li .boke-neirong p{ font-size:14px; overflow: hidden; text-overflow: ellipsis; -webkit-box-orient: vertical; display: -webkit-box; -webkit-line-clamp: 3; margin-top: 12px }
.boke-bigbox li:hover h1 a{ color:#c20a08}

.bloginfo { overflow: hidden; margin-top: 30px; display: block }
.bloginfo li { float: left; font-size: 12px; padding: 0 0 0 20px; margin: 0 15px 0 0; color: #748594; line-height: 1.5; display: inline-block; }
.bloginfo li a { color: #748594; }
.bloginfo li a:hover { color: #000 }
.bloginfo .author { background: url(../images/auicon.jpg) no-repeat 0 0 }
.bloginfo .timer { background: url(../images/auicon.jpg) no-repeat top -44px left; }
.bloginfo .view { background: url(../images/auicon.jpg) no-repeat top -64px left; }

.boke-right{ float:right; width:300px;}
.boke-jianjie{ width:298px; background:#fff; border:1px solid #d9d9d9; margin-bottom:20px;}
.boke-jianjie span{ display:block; background:#f8f8f8; height:30px; border-bottom:1px solid #d9d9d9; font-size:14px; font-weight:bold; text-indent:1em; line-height:30px;}
.boke-jianjie p{ display:block; padding:10px; font-size:12px; color:#666; line-height:24px; overflow:hidden;}
.boke-jianjie img{ float:left; max-width:120px; height:auto; padding-right:8px; margin:0; padding-bottom:1px;}
.boke-jianjie ul{ display:block; padding:5px 5px 5px 10px;}
.boke-jianjie ul li{ display:block; padding-left:15px; background:url(../images/oj-tu.png) no-repeat left; text-overflow:ellipsis; white-space:nowrap; overflow:hidden;}
.boke-jianjie ul li a{ display:block; font-size:14px; color:#666; line-height:30px;}
.fixednav{ position:fixed; top:70px; margin-left:702px; -webkit-transition: transform .5s ease-out; -o-transition: transform .5s ease-out; transition: transform .5s ease-out; }

.BorderDiv{clear:both; padding-top:10px; padding-bottom:5px;width:750px; margin:auto; text-align:center; margin-bottom:20px; margin-top:10px; }
.pagination{ width:420px; margin:auto; font-size:13px; overflow:hidden;}
.pagination li{ float:left; margin-right:5px;background-color:#e0e2e4;}
.pagination li a{ display:block; padding:6px 8px; text-decoration: none;color: #666;}
.pagination span{ float:left; padding:6px 8px; margin-right:5px;background-color:#e0e2e4; color:#666;}
.pagination span a{color: #666;}

.pagination .thisclass {
	    padding:6px 8px; 
   color:#fff;background-color:#cc393c;
}


